Drawing Supplies

Drawing is essential to most forms of art, and choosing the right supplies is crucial. Pencils are a basic necessity, and different levels of hardness can create different effects. Additionally, charcoal is great for adding texture and depth to your drawings. Erasers are also important, as they allow you to correct any mistakes without damaging your artwork. For those looking to add color to their sketches, colored pencils and markers are great options.

Painting Supplies

Painting is a popular form of art that allows you to play with color and texture on a canvas. There are two main types of paint: oil and acrylic. Oil paint takes a while to dry and is often used by more experienced artists, while acrylic dries quickly and is easier to use for beginners. Brushes are a crucial part of painting, and different shapes and sizes can help create different effects. Paint palettes can also be used to mix colors and experiment with different shades.

Sculpting Supplies

Sculpting involves shaping and molding materials into the desired shape. The most popular materials for sculpting are clay, stone, and metal. Clay is a versatile medium that can be manipulated easily and allows for mistakes to be corrected. Stone and metal are harder materials that require specialized tools, but they can create stunning works of art. Sculpting tools come in a variety of shapes and materials, and choosing the right tool for the job is important.

Calligraphy Supplies

Calligraphy is a beautiful form of art that involves the creation of lettering in a decorative style. Pens, nibs, and ink are the main supplies used for calligraphy. Pens can either be cartridge, meaning they have a replaceable ink container, or dip, meaning they need to be dipped in ink after each stroke. Nibs are the part of the pen that comes into contact with the paper and can create different effects depending on their shape. Ink comes in a variety of colors and can be chosen depending on the style of calligraphy you are creating.
